South Palm Beach has postponed its Dec. 8 council meeting and restricted access to town hall after a town employee tested positive for COVID-19 this week.

Mayor Bonnie Fischer said the building is being sanitized and no rescheduling date for the meeting has been set. Fischer said the employee reported for work but went home after experiencing COVID-19 symptoms. She said the employee was feeling better by the end of the week.

Town officials are urging residents to take advantage of free testing for the virus beginning at 9 a.m. on Dec. 11 in the town hall parking lot. The Health Care District of Palm Beach County is administering the tests and the town will offer free ice cream to those who attend.
